The Graduate Certificate in Property, Trust and Estate Law holds significant value in today’s market, particularly in the UK, where the property and legal sectors are experiencing rapid growth. According to recent data, the UK property market is valued at over £8.5 trillion, with residential property transactions exceeding 1.2 million annually. This underscores the demand for professionals skilled in property law, trusts, and estate planning. Additionally, the rise in high-net-worth individuals (HNWIs) in the UK, now numbering over 570,000, has amplified the need for expertise in trust and estate management.
The certificate equips learners with specialized knowledge to navigate complex legal frameworks, ensuring compliance with evolving regulations like the Trust Registration Service (TRS) and Anti-Money Laundering (AML) directives. With the UK’s aging population, estate planning has become a critical area, with over 40% of adults lacking a will. This program addresses these gaps, preparing professionals to meet industry demands effectively.

The duration of the Graduate Certificate in Property, Trust and Estate Law typically ranges from six months to one year, depending on the institution and study mode. Flexible online or part-time options are often available, making it accessible for working professionals to balance their studies with career commitments.
